Short-Term Rental Regulations
in Canonsburg, PA

Last verified: March 2026 · Report an update

Zoning & Conditions

Short-term rentals (under 30 days) are classified as 'Boarding or Rooming Houses' and are generally not permitted in any zoning district. Specific standards require a minimum stay of 5 consecutive days, a minimum lot size of 10,000 sq ft, and a limit of 2 persons per sleeping room.

How to Obtain a Permit

1. File a rental unit registration with the Code Official. 2. Pay the required registration fee. 3. Schedule and pass a biennial inspection by the Code Enforcement Officer to ensure compliance with property maintenance codes.
